Young‐Chang P. Arai is a scholar working on Physiology, Pharmacology and Surgery. According to data from OpenAlex, Young‐Chang P. Arai has authored 79 papers receiving a total of 996 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 31 papers in Physiology, 26 papers in Pharmacology and 19 papers in Surgery. Recurrent topics in Young‐Chang P. Arai’s work include Musculoskeletal pain and rehabilitation (25 papers), Pain Mechanisms and Treatments (20 papers) and Pain Management and Placebo Effect (13 papers). Young‐Chang P. Arai is often cited by papers focused on Musculoskeletal pain and rehabilitation (25 papers), Pain Mechanisms and Treatments (20 papers) and Pain Management and Placebo Effect (13 papers). Young‐Chang P. Arai collaborates with scholars based in Japan, United States and Australia. Young‐Chang P. Arai's co-authors include Tatsunori Ikemoto, Takahiro Ushida, Makoto Nishihara, Shinsuke Inoue, Wasa Ueda, Takako Matsubara, Kazuhiro Hayashi, Masayuki Inoue, Takashi Kawai and Tomomi Hasegawa and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, Journal of Hepatology and Psychosomatic Medicine.
